Kapoujari Population - Morigaon, Assam

Kapoujari is a large village located in Mayong Circle of Morigaon district, Assam with total 368 families residing. The Kapoujari village has population of 2001 of which 1047 are males while 954 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Kapoujari village population of children with age 0-6 is 498 which makes up 24.89 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Kapoujari village is 911 which is lower than Assam state average of 958. Child Sex Ratio for the Kapoujari as per census is 938, lower than Assam average of 962.

Kapoujari village has lower literacy rate compared to Assam. In 2011, literacy rate of Kapoujari village was 44.24 % compared to 72.19 % of Assam. In Kapoujari Male literacy stands at 47.09 % while female literacy rate was 41.09 %.

Caste Factor

Kapoujari village of Morigaon has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 27.49 % of total population in Kapoujari village. The village Kapoujari curr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Kapoujari village out of total population, 707 were engaged in work activities. 60.11 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 39.89 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 707 workers engaged in Main Work, 343 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 46 were Agricultural labourer.
